Suicide Bomber Struck Kandahar Airfield |
2009-07-07 |
![]() The area is cordoned off by US and Canadian troops, stationed in Kandahar province, to probe the car wreckage and the powerful blast, a witness said. Brig Gen Safiullah Hakim, police chief in southern Afghan region further said the attack also damaged five other civilian vehicles parked nearby the blast scene. Quqnoos' Mohammad Masumi in Kandahar terms it the first-ever suicide attack on Kandahar airfield -- a crowded Afghan airport with a number of domestic flights a day due to the risky road journey to southern Afghanistan. International and Afghan troops guard the airfield in Kandahar, the spiritual birthplace of the Taliban. A militants' Web Site, quoted a purported Taliban spokesman, Qari Yousuf Ahmadi, who accepted tge Taliban involvement behind the attack on the airfield. The attack was carried out by a Taliban militant, Abdul Hassan, the spokesman further said in the article. The Taliban spokesman claims that 16 Afghan and foreign troops have been killed in the blast. Afghan officials in Kandahar dismissed the claim. |
